This site will eventually contain many free access historical references to the parish of St Mellion. We hope this will be useful for family historians and local historians. St. Mellion being a small parish does not have its own archive so this site is hosted by the Callington Heritage Centre and if you cannot find the information you require please contact the Callington Heritage Centre using the link above. More data on the parish is always welcome by the Centre. |
| Baptisms 1558 - 1880 |
` Registers exist at the County Record Office for these dates. You will find on-line Baptisms from 1640-1845 |
| Marriages 1558 - 1979 |
` Registers exist at the County Record Office for these dates On site Marriages 1558-1812. Click on 'Search Our Data' above The Online Parish Clerk has made transcripts of Banns 1825 to 1910 in this parish, available off-site. |
| Burials 1558 - 1932 |
` Registers exist at the County Record Office for these dates

Census |
1841 Census HO107/133, Enumeration District 8, population 395, available off-site from the Cornwall Online Census project. 1851 Census HO107/1900, Enumeration District 9, population 324, available off-site from the Cornwall Online Census project. 1861 Census RG9/1525, Enumeration District 4, population 299, available off-site from the Cornwall Online Census project. 1871 Census RG10/2231, Enumeration District 4, population 303, available off-site from the Cornwall Online Census project. 1881 Census RG11/2282, Enumeration District 5, population 309, available off-site from the Cornwall Online Census project. 1891 Census RG12/1808, Enumeration District 5, population 285, available off-site from the Cornwall Online Census project. 1901 Census RG13 2189, Enumeration District 4, population 298 available on-site 1911 Census available is now available off-site at a cost, population 287 |
| Overseers Accounts | Overseers' Accounts 1737 - 1821) are available at the Cornwall Record Office |
| Hearth Tax 1664 | List of all men [some women] in the parish paying hearth tax |
| Protestation Roll 1641 | List of all the men in the parish making a protestation of loyalty in 1641 |
| Street & Postal Directories | Directories listing all the tradesmen and farmers in the parish have been transcribed for 1856, 1873, 1883, 1906. |
| Voters Lists | List of voters in the parish in 1851 |
